Meaning & usage

noun
  1. A proponent of slowing down the pace of technological and economic progress; one opposed to accelerationism.

    uncommon
Where this word comes from

From deceleration + -ist.

adj
  1. Of, relating to, or favoring decelerationism; advocating for slowing down the pace of technological or economic progress.
